John Thrasher addresses the faithful at FSU Day
A week after Florida State University finally settled the legal matter surrounding its handling of allegations against Jameis Winston, the school’s annual FSU Day at the state Capitol went on as usual on a dreary Tuesday afternoon. FSU President John Thrasher gave the benediction amid spirited brass and fanfare, keeping his remarks short and sticking mostly to athletics.
